aeronautics

Translate aeronautics | into German | into Italian
Definition of aeronautics

noun

[treated as singular]
  • the science or practice of building or flying aircraft.

Derivatives

aeronautic

adjective

aeronautical

adjective

Origin:

early 19th century: from modern Latin aeronautica 'matters relating to aeronautics', from Greek (see aeronaut)
